WordPress Customizer Link Control

Learn how to create a link control using the Kirki Customizer Framework.

Back to Controls


The link control is a simple text-input control, with URL sanitization. Values are sanitized using the esc_url_raw() function.


Kirki::add_field( 'theme_config_id', [
	'type'     => 'link',
	'settings' => 'my_setting',
	'label'    => __( 'Link Control', 'kirki' ),
	'section'  => 'section_id',
	'default'  => 'https://wplemon.com/',
	'priority' => 10,
] );

Can't find what you're looking for? Check the github issues or edit this page to add what's missing.